ABO Section Officers Election, 2000-2001

Candidate for Secretary-Treasurer:

Ralph H. Greenberg received his Ph.D. in accounting from The Ohio State University in October 1981. He is currently Associate Professor at Temple University. His previous work experience include working for Motorola, China and China University of Political Science and Law; Visiting Professor, University of Pennsylvania, Wharton School; Visiting Professor, University of Iowa and Assistant Professor University of Illinois.

Ralph's publications have appeared in Journal of Accounting Research; Behavioral Research in Accounting; Accounting, Management and Information Technology; Journal of Management Research Methods Analysis; Journal of Accounting Literature; Journal of Management Accounting Research; Journal of Business, Finance and Accounting; and The Engineering Economist. He has published several books including Mapping Strategic Thought; Managing Ambiguity and Change; and Accounting for Manufacturing Productivity: Problems and Directions in Cost Accounting.

Ralph has presented papers at several conferences including at many Regional Meetings, National AAA meetings, Behavioral and Managerial Sectional Meetings, Beijing University, Ohio State University, University of Manitoba Research Conference, among others

Ralph has held several positions in AAA and AAA sections including ABO: Chairman Lifetime Contribution in Behavioral Accounting Research, Member Executive Committee, Chair Syllabi Committee, Member Membership Committee, and Reviewer for Sectional Meetings. His positions in Management Accounting Section include: Member Executive Committee, Member Contribution to Literature Committee, Liaison to National AAA Education Coordinator, Member Outstanding Dissertation Award Committee, and Meeting Representative for National AAA Committee.
